Why Wagering Requirements Matter for Table Games
Wagering requirements are the single biggest factor in determining whether a bonus has positive expected value. A 35x wagering on a £10 bonus means you must stake £350 before withdrawing. If the games you play contribute only 10% towards wagering, that effective requirement jumps to £3,500. For blackjack players, this is a killer.
Our testing showed that no-wagering offers like Sky Vegas and MrQ are vastly superior for table game players. You get the free spin winnings as cash, no strings attached. Even a 10x wagering is manageable if you can clear it on low-volatility slots. Anything above 35x should be avoided unless you are willing to grind slots for hours. Always check the contribution percentages in the terms and conditions before depositing.
